Bike the Boro and BoroFest planned for North Park
Free cycling event, kids’ activities and live music set for Saturday, Sept. 14
The City of Springboro hosts Bike the Boro with traditional bike rides and festivities and again this year, will add a concert to the event on Saturday, Sept. 14 at North Park, 195 Tamarack Trail. Bike the Boro features three bike rides giving cyclists of all ages and levels the opportunity to ride throughout the City. Bicycle helmet giveaways and helmet fittings along with exhibitors including bike shops and bicycle education will also be a part of the event. After the rides North Park will be filled with bounce houses, bike shops, manufacturers and advocacy groups along with exhibits and equipment from the Springboro Police, Clearcreek Fire and Warren County SWAT. This event ends at 1 p.m.
BOROFEST
The activities continue at the park with BoroFest, 3 to 8 p.m. as Brass Tracks take the stage at 3 p.m. and Fleetwood Gold performs at 6 p.m. In addition, free bounce houses and kids’ events along with food trucks will be available. Beer sales support Springboro United Church of Christ.
